Beginning in Update 9.0 … A polyhedral map projection is a map projection based on a spherical polyhedron. Typically, the polyhedron is overlaid on the globe, and each face of the polyhedron is transformed to a polygon or other shape in the plane. The best-known polyhedral map projection is Buckminster Fuller's Dymaxion map. When the spherical polyhedron faces are transformed to the faces of an ordinary poly…

WebApr 6, 2024 · Platonic Solids. A regular, convex polyhedron is a Platonic solid in three-dimensional space. It is constructed of congruent, regular, polygonal faces that meet at each vertex with the same number of faces. Platonic solids are of five types based on Polyhedron faces and polyhedron shapes: Tetrahedron. It has 4 faces, 4 Vertices, and 6 Edges.
